InDepthAutoDetailing Posted January 21, 2013 Share Posted January 21, 2013 (edited) 2011 Durango w/33k on the clock. Spent 9 hours on this beast yesterday. It wouldn't have taken near this long if I would maintain it a little better. Started with the interior since it was 30 degrees outside when I started. Vacuum then used LIC and LC on everything. The seats were nasty. The first pic shows a 50/50 on one of the seats. When I started washing I was surprised it was still beading water. It was last coated with QS in late October/early November. The second pic shows the beading. There was less beading on the sides so I decided to wash, clay, glaze, and wax. All the chrome was treated to a layer of BG and the tires and vinyl trim was given a nice coat of SVRT. I also put the glass sealant on the windows. Sorry, I don't have any interior after pics.
